James doesn’t waste words. His letter is short, direct, and practical. If Paul emphasizes that we’re saved by faith, James emphasizes what real faith looks like when it’s lived out.
He calls believers to be doers of the Word, not hearers only. He addresses anger, favoritism, the tongue, and wealth. And he gives one of the most quoted lines in the Bible: “Faith without works is dead.”
James doesn’t mean we earn salvation by works, but he insists that genuine faith will produce visible change.
For us today, James is a call to authentic Christianity. It reminds us that real faith isn’t just head knowledge—it’s action, compassion, and endurance through trials.
